College Choice: Pursuing Passion vs. Financial Stability

The journey of discovery is a winding path that often veers away from the initial expectations and leads us to places we never imagined. Something you’re passionate about right now is probably not something you even knew existed five years ago. Your interests and passions evolve, and it is essential to embrace these changes. However, the question remains: should you go to college for what you love, even if it doesn’t pay as well, or something you’re less passionate about but promises a higher income?

Following Your Dreams, Regardless of Current Paying Jobs

Follow your dreams and passions. If your current passion is not a high-paying job now, it doesn’t mean it can’t be in the future. Your passion today might evolve into a fulfilling and well-paying path later. Many successful individuals started in low-paying jobs, but their unwavering passion and dedication led them to highly paid positions within their chosen fields.

You will be best if you follow your passion and turn out to be the best in your selected field eventually, achieving a highly paid position. For instance, many sociologists, initially pursuing less monetarily rewarding careers, have gone on to become highly respected and well-paid professionals in their field through determination and hard work.

Personally, I didn’t have a clear idea of what I wanted to do in life. I wasn’t particularly interested in making big money. I took courses that interested me, and I discovered Sociology and Deviant Behavior, which captivated me. Did I pursue that path? Life took a different route. Should I have chosen a more practical and marketable path? Likely, yes, but I couldn’t see myself sitting at a desk from nine to five. Would it have been nice to have a steady career? Sure, but my life would probably be a lot less interesting.
